Changed driveline fluids: Differentials, transfer case, manual transmission

There are threads about this elsewhere on the site but I couldn’t find anything comprehensive on tools and fluids, so I decided to add this.

I spent about 2 hours this weekend changing all the driveline fluids in my 2016 manual JKUR. It has 76K miles so some of them are overdue. Overall it was relatively simple but extremely messy. My all in cost was $131 for the fluids, but I used more expensive Royal Purple fluids. There are definitely cheaper alternatives. I also spent $40 on tools that I didn’t already have.

Tools required:

  • 3/8ths drive ratchet for the differential plugs
  • 18 mm wrench for the skid plate
  • 10 mm hex wrench for the transfer case plugs
  • 14 mm hex wrench for the transmission fill plug
  • 17 mm ratcheting combination wrench and
  • 17 mm nut (also called M10) for the transmission drain plug
  • Oil drain pan.

Of these, the 10 and 14 mm hexes were the most difficult to find. I eventually found a set containing both in the Home Depot impact tools aisle.

The 17mm combination wrench and nut is needed because there is limited clearance between the transmission drain plug and the exhaust. Put the nut into the wrench and maneuver it under the drain plug until you can push it half out of the wrench and half into the plug. This is why the ratchet is important. With the ratchet you only need to set the nut once.

Fluids purchased:

  • 4 quarts Royal Purple Gearmax 75/90 gear oil for the differentials. I used closer to 3.
  • 2 quarts Royal Purple Synchromax for the transmission. Used a little over 1.5. This was difficult to fill, given the location of the fill plug. I emptied both bottles as far as possible then combined them and continued filling the transmission.
  • 2 quarts Royal Purple ATF4 for the transfer case (this is actually slightly low as the case officially takes 2.1 quarts.
